Kids want something to snack on, time and again but how to make sure that their snacking habits do not take a toll on their health? Make these healthy, nutritious but tasty energy bites to offer a variety to the kids.
Contents
Ingredients : 1 cup – oats, dry, 1/2 cup – peanut butter, all-natural, 2 tablespoon – honey, 2 tablespoon – coconut flakes, 1 tablespoon – orange juice, 1/2 teaspoon – vanilla extract, 2 teaspoon – orange zest, 1 cup – chocolate chips, semisweet,
Steps:
1. Extract the juice of the oranges.
2. Place everything except the chocolates in a bowl and mix together well.
3. Roll the mixture into equal sized balls and place in refrigerator for about 30 minutes.
4. Melt chocolate separately and drizzle it over the bites. Refrigerate for another 10 minutes. Store for up to 5 days.
Kids are going to love these tasty delights.
